Why are alkyl halides used as solvents for relatively non polar compounds and not polar compounds? Enol=hbond donor while keto=hbond acceptor so it would be reasonable to assume that e.g.

Percentage of enol content depends on 1.Stability of double bond(conjugation or hyperconjugation) 2.

Naive guess: higher dipole moment in carbonyl group compared to enol.